![]() Ласло Краус |
Програмирање I Испит 22. 9. 2003 |
---|
На неком 11-битном рачунару негативни цели бројеви се кодирају помоћу потпуног комплемента, а реални бројеви имају структуру seeeemmmmmm, где су s - предзнак броја, e - битови бинарног експонента са померајем 7 и m - битови мантисе са скривеним битом (нормализована мантиса је 1≤М<2).
а) Колики је опсег означених целих бројева и реалних бројева на описаном рачунару?
б) Колика је децимална вредност меморијске локације у којој се налази 15558 ако је то означени цели број и ако је то реални број?
в) Који је садржај меморијске локације ако се у њој налази број 10510 као означени цели број и као реални број?
Саставити структурирани дијаграм тока и написати на језику C програм за табелирање вредности следећег израза за све вредности xmin≤x≤xmax са кораком Δx:
Саставити структурирани дијаграм тока и написати на језику C одговарајући програм за уметање елемената низа целих бројева у низ целих бројева почев од задате позиције. Програм треба да прочита низ бројева, редни број позиције за уметање, изврши тражену обраду, испише добијени резултат и понавља претходне кораке све док за дужину низа не прочита недозвољену вредност.
Саставити на језику C програм за преписивање тескта са главног улаза на главни излаз уз свођење низова узастопно једнаких знакова на по један знак. Текст се налази у произвољном броју редова и завршава се сигналом за крај датотеке.
Саставити на језику C програм за изостављање сваког k-тог елемента из динамичког низа реалних бројева (дужина низа не мора да буде дељива са k). Програм треба да прочита низ бројева, прочита број k, изврши тражену обраду, испише добијени резултат и понавља претходне кораке све док за дужину низа не прочита недозвољену вредност.
Copyright © 2003, Laslo Kraus
Последња ревизија: 16.10.2003.